Metal trusses are important structures widely used in construction to create strong and stable frames for buildings, bridges, hangars and other structures. The manufacture of metal trusses begins with design, which takes into account all loads, climatic conditions and operational requirements. The main materials for their manufacture are steel and aluminum. Metal profiles (angles, channels, pipes) are cut to specified dimensions, after which the truss elements are welded or connected with bolted joints.
Installation of metal trusses requires high precision and compliance with all safety measures. First, a foundation or support columns are prepared at the construction site. Then the trusses are lifted using cranes and attached to pre-prepared supports. It is important to correctly align the geometry of the structure to avoid distortions and load deformations in the future.
Dismantling metal trusses also requires professionalism. First of all, it is necessary to carefully prepare a work plan, taking into account possible risks. Dismantling begins with dismantling auxiliary structures, after which the trusses are carefully removed and lowered to the ground. After this, the elements can be disposed of or reused, depending on their condition.
Thus, the manufacture, installation and dismantling of metal trusses are complex processes that require a professional approach, precision and compliance with all technological norms and standards.


There are several main types of metal trusses, differing in shape, structural features, and application areas. Here are the key ones:
- Triangular trusses (single-pitched and double-pitched):
- Triangular trusses are the most common due to their high rigidity and stability. They are often used in the construction of roofs and bridges. Single-pitched trusses have only one slope, while double-pitched trusses have two, forming a classic roof shape.
- Rectangular trusses:
- Rectangular trusses have a simple and convenient design, making them easy to manufacture and install. They are used in industrial buildings, hangars, and warehouses, where large spans without intermediate supports are required.
- Arch trusses:
- Arch trusses have a curved shape, providing them with exceptional strength and allowing them to cover large spans without intermediate supports. These trusses are commonly used in sports facilities, hangars, and domed buildings.
- Polygonal trusses:
- Polygonal trusses consist of several straight sections connected at an angle, giving them high stability. They are used in structures with large spans and where significant loads need to be supported.
- Trapezoidal trusses:
- Trapezoidal trusses have a trapezoid shape, offering high stability with less material usage. They are often employed in the construction of bridges and roof coverings.
- Parallel chord trusses:
- These trusses have upper and lower chords that run parallel to each other. They are used in buildings with flat roofs and in the construction of multi-story structures.
Each type of metal truss has its own characteristics and is used depending on the structural requirements, loads, and architectural features of the building.
